Gloss
learned, eloquent
Definition
gifted with learning, or eloquence, Acts 18:24*

Greek-English Concordance for λόγιος

Acts 18:24 Now a Jew named Apollos, an Alexandrian by race, arrived in Ephesus. He was an eloquent (logios | λόγιος | nom sg masc) man, well-versed in the Scriptures.
